For the most authentic experience, resist substituting the beef cheek meat. Its unique gelatinous quality is key to true barbacoa. Consider searing the beef cheek meat before the long braise in the slow cooker for a deeper, richer flavor. Adjust the amount of hot sauce to your preference. For a milder flavor, use a lime crema instead.
